Book Description:

In this first comprehensive study of the Regular Army in the Civil War, Clayton R. Newell and Charles R. Shrader focus primarily on the organisational history of the Regular Army and how it changed as an institution during the war, to emerge afterward as a reorganised and permanently expanded force. The eminent, award-winning military historian Edward M. Coffman provides a foreword.
